Recommended 4-Pole Trailer Wiring Harness for 2006 Mazda 3 Grand Touring with LED Taillights
Question:
What trailer electrical wiring kit do I need for a 2006 Mazda 3 GRAND TOURING edition with LED tail lights? The only ones that show on the webpage are for Non-grand touring models only
asked by: Spencer R
Expert Reply:
I checked with both of our main trailer wiring suppliers, Curt and Tow Ready, and neither offers a plug-and-play type 4-pole wiring harness for your 2006 Mazda 3 Grand Touring Edition with LED taillights. However, we do have a hardwired type harness that you can use, part # C59496.
This complete kit includes the harness, connectors and wiring required for installation, and even includes a circuit tester to help you identify the function carried on each of the car's tail light wires. This makes it easy to correctly match up the car's wires to those on the harness since wire colors alone are not a reliable way to know what signals are carried.
